RK Rose+Krieger at the Motek 2022

Components for more design freedom and easier assembly

Innovations in pipe connection technology and linear technology will take center stage at Motek this year. The new products that RK Rose+Krieger will be presenting in Stuttgart include articulated joints for the industrial staircase and working platform system (ITAS), an anti-rotation device for system superstructures, a multi-axis modular system for gantry constructions and the RK MonoLine Z80 linear axis in a corrosion-resistant design.

Shock absorber

No damage on axis 7

The seventh axis not only makes robots in many production plants more agile, but also increases their reach. To prevent accidents from ruining this increase in productivity, Expert-Tünkers has been working with ACE shock absorber components for years to protect the end positions.
